
Sold by fast-food chain Pizza Hut for the sum of $1.95 each, five characters – Blinky Bill, Marcia, Flap, Nutsy and Splodge – had toys released to promote the 1992 film Blinky Bill: The Mischievous Koala. Nutsy the Koala is pictured here in all her plastic hand-puppet glory.
Many animated films targeted at a children's audience will extend their theatrical promotional tools outside of posters and images and into toy merchandising like this because it's mutually beneficial to both the film studio and food chain. In this case, a child might want to see Blinky Bill: The Mischievous Koala after getting the Nutsy toy, or if they were already a fan of the movie, encourage their parents to go to Pizza Hut to try and collect every character.
